I don't think Sony will ever go back into mobile display manufacturing. Look at what it has done to Sharp and Panasonic. Japanese companies just can't compete with Chinese and Korean competitors, the cost of labour in Japan is just too high.

I think the only way it happens is if Sony decide to buy a large stake in AUO if the latter requires capital for investment, but even then it will only be a stake rather than full ownership. Otherwise buying displays from Sharp means lower fixed costs and with products like smartphones and tablets which have huge margins, the added expense of buying from out is worth it vs the higher fixed costs of having a division that will be running below capacity.

I think it is the front runner. The word is that SMC have been very, very disappointed with JDI screens and very impressed with the Sharp screens in Z/ZL so Sony are looking to build a better relationship and supply chain with Sharp Mobile Display.

Yeah it's only for certain countries right now, I flashed the singapore ftf before I left for uni and have been using for most of the day, here's what I've found so far.

- Not sure if it's because I flashed purexaudio but the screen delay, is much, much longer when listening to music. In the 4-5 second zone.
- Stamina Mode estimation is bugging out, it's showing what I should be getting without it on.

+ Battery life is improved a fair bit, battery dropped 20% where by this time it'd usually have dropped by 30-40% given how much I've used it
+ camera!
+ During the first time startup it will actually ask to grab the APN's of your network.
+(?) there's an advanced stamina mode you can now play around with, it lets you add applications that won't close in standby mode, you can also set stamina to turn on after battery hits a certain point. I don't remember this being in 434 but I don't think I ever actually had a look.

~when changing themes it will now tell you what exactly is changing, though you still can't individually change the accents.

I've just been talking to a contact at SMC, they said the update they pushed lowered the gamma from 1.1 to 0.95 which has had the effect of better contrast and better viewing angles. Colour saturation has been increased also to 105%, and this makes the screen seem like it has better contrast and colours. However, both of these changes reduce colour accuracy, but basically my contact said the consumer clearly doesn't give a shit about colour accuracy since AMOLED blows all colours up to ultra-saturation and people love it.

The contact said this firmware may be released to manufacturing if the response is positive so new buyers will get a better experience.
